Embrace the Mediterranean Diet
The Mediterranean diet stands as one of the most revered dietary patterns globally, praised for its heart health benefits and contribution to longevity. At its core, this diet emphasizes the consumption of fresh vegetables, fruits, whole grains, and healthy fats like olive oil, with moderate servings of fish and poultry. By embracing this diet, you can enjoy a balanced intake of essential nutrients that promote weight loss while ensuring you feel full and satisfied.
Prioritize Portion Control
One of the subtler yet significant aspects of Italian eating habits is portion control. Italians enjoy a wide variety of foods but do so in moderation. By savoring smaller portions and taking time to relish each bite, you can prevent overeating and improve digestion. This mindful approach not only aids in weight management but also enhances the overall dining experience.

Stay Hydrated
Staying properly hydrated is a fundamental aspect of the Italian lifestyle. Many Italians enjoy mineral water, herbal teas, or the occasional glass of red wine with meals. Adequate hydration aids digestion, curbs unnecessary snacking, and supports overall health. Make water intake a priority, and consider reducing sugary or calorie-dense beverages as a simple yet impactful change.
Implement Stress-Relief Practices
Life in Italy showcases a balance between hard work and relaxation, with practices such as siestas or leisurely breaks. Stress can significantly impact weight gain, so introducing stress-relief techniques like mindfulness, yoga, or even a short daily nap can be beneficial. By managing stress, you can prevent cortisol-induced weight gain and maintain a healthier lifestyle.
